Reviewed by papposilenus from New Hampshire

4.33/5  rDev +5.1%
look: 4.25 | smell: 4.25 | taste: 4.25 | feel: 4.5 | overall: 4.5
From a 16oz can, dated 10/smudge/18. Served in a spiegelau-style IPA glass.

Pours a hazy, pale lemonade colour with two fingers of soft fluffy head. Retention is just so-so but leaves a thick foamy collar and a few gobs of lacing.

Soft, sweet, flowery nose, lemon sugar cookies.

Taste is sweet and subtly tart, reminiscent of lemon merengue pie. Sweetened lemon and lemon zest, green onion and mint with some spicy, tingly pine. Juicy with low but definitely detectable bitterness.

Feel is juicy, soft and fluffy, a little oily, medium bodied with fine prickly carbonation.

Overall, a really very nice NE-style IPA of the soft, doughy lemony sort.

Reviewed by brentk56 from North Carolina

4.1/5  rDev -0.5%
look: 4.25 | smell: 4.25 | taste: 4 | feel: 4.25 | overall: 4
Appearance: Pours cloudy and straw colored with a thick head; good retention and shards of lace

Smell: Oniony tones complement the lemony pith; passionfruit, lychee and strawberry round out the aromatics

Taste: Strawberry and lychee forward, with lemon and passionfruit developing; rather pithy, through the middle, with the bitter tones melding with the onion, in the finish

Mouthfeel: Medium body with moderate carbonation

Overall: A fair amount of bitterness here compared to the typical Veil recipe' a tasty beer despite the onion in the finish
